Mazak VERTICAL Specifications

# Axis4
Control SystemCNC (Mazatrol Matrix)
X-Axis Travel60.24"
Y-Axis Travel27.55"
Z-Axis Travel25.59"
Maximum Spindle Speed6,000 RPM
Spindle Motor PowerHi-Torque Spindle

We are actively seeking a 2011 Mazak Vertical CNC Machining Center. This model, specifically the Nexus 700D/50-II, is known for its robust performance and reliability in machining applications. With a generous X-axis travel of 60.24 inches, Y-axis travel of 27.55 inches, and Z-axis travel of 25.59 inches, this vertical machining center is equipped to handle a variety of tasks, from intricate parts to heavy-duty machining. The spindle speed ranges from 26 to 6000 RPM, providing the versatility needed for different materials and cutting techniques. Additionally, the Mazatrol Matrix control system enhances operational efficiency, allowing for easy programming and setup, which is a significant advantage for any shop looking to maximize productivity.
